Job Summary

Bright Vision Technologies is seeking a highly experienced PLM Technical Consultant with 10+ years of experience supporting enterprise Product Lifecycle Management (PLM) platforms, with deep expertise in PTC Windchill and/or Siemens Teamcenter. The ideal candidate will possess strong technical knowledge of PLM platform architecture, administration, upgrades, integrations, cloud deployment, performance optimization, and enterprise system support. This role requires hands-on technical leadership in designing, maintaining, and modernizing mission-critical PLM environments while collaborating with engineering, manufacturing, and enterprise IT teams.

Key Responsibilities

  • Design, install, configure, administer, and optimize enterprise PTC Windchill and/or Siemens Teamcenter environments.
  • Lead PLM platform upgrades, migrations, patch management, environment refreshes, and modernization initiatives while minimizing business disruption.
  • Manage application servers, web servers, databases, file vaults, indexing services, and CAD integrations to ensure high availability and optimal system performance.
  • Design and implement High Availability (HA), Disaster Recovery (DR), backup, and business continuity strategies for enterprise PLM platforms.
  • Develop automation solutions using Shell, Python, PowerShell, Ansible, or similar scripting and configuration management tools.
  • Support and optimize integrations between PLM platforms and enterprise applications including ERP, MES, CAD, ALM, and Manufacturing systems.
  • Monitor system health, troubleshoot complex production issues, perform root cause analysis, and implement long-term performance improvements.
  • Administer security, authentication, authorization, user provisioning, and access control in accordance with enterprise governance policies.
  • Collaborate with engineering, manufacturing, DevOps, infrastructure, and business stakeholders to deliver scalable and reliable PLM solutions.
  • Develop technical documentation, architecture diagrams, operational procedures, upgrade guides, and disaster recovery runbooks.
  • Lead technical reviews, establish PLM administration standards, and mentor junior administrators and technical consultants.

Required Qualifications

  • Bachelor's or Master's degree in Computer Science, Engineering, Information Technology, or a related technical discipline.
  • 10+ years of professional experience administering and supporting enterprise PLM platforms, including significant experience with PTC Windchill and/or Siemens Teamcenter.
  • Extensive experience performing PLM upgrades, migrations, patching, system administration, and platform optimization.
  • Strong knowledge of application servers, web servers, file vault management, indexing services, and enterprise PLM architecture.
  • Experience integrating PLM platforms with ERP systems (SAP, Oracle), CAD tools, and enterprise business applications.
  • Strong understanding of Oracle, Microsoft SQL Server, or PostgreSQL databases, along with Linux/Unix system administration.
  • Hands-on experience implementing High Availability (HA), Disaster Recovery (DR), backup strategies, and performance tuning.
  • Experience developing automation using Python, Shell, PowerShell, Ansible, or similar scripting technologies.
  • Excellent troubleshooting, communication, documentation, stakeholder management, and technical leadership skills.

Preferred Qualifications

  • Experience deploying and supporting PLM platforms on AWS, Microsoft Azure, Oracle Cloud Infrastructure (OCI), or hybrid cloud environments.
  • Knowledge of Infrastructure as Code (Terraform, Ansible, CloudFormation), DevOps practices, and CI/CD pipelines.
  • PTC Windchill or Siemens Teamcenter professional certifications.
  • Experience supporting large-scale CAD integrations including Creo, NX, CATIA, SolidWorks, and AutoCAD.
  • Familiarity with ThingWorx, Industrial IoT (IIoT), Digital Thread, Model-Based Systems Engineering (MBSE), or Smart Manufacturing initiatives.
